  I am using ubuntu 12.04, kernel 3.2.0-40, on an EC2 instance, created
  through vagrant with this box: https://github.com/mitchellh/vagrant-
  aws/raw/master/dummy.box; and this ami: ami-a3da00be
  
  I am trying to use aufs, and have already installed aufs-tools, however,
  when I try to mount two directories, it says "unknown filesystem type
  'aufs'".
  
  It works on another box with the same ubuntu version, but kernel
  3.2.0-53, on virtualbox, created through vagrant with this box: http
  ://cloud-images.ubuntu.com/vagrant/precise/current/precise-server-
  cloudimg-amd64-vagrant-disk1.box
  
+ EDIT: I just tested in another EC2 instance, with 13.04, aufs doesn't
+ work there either.
